Output 58922bbf6a4884ed6026ff97778dd37b8942fd282e2c8227f382f50c28e37908:1

value
2935600
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0efec69defb89057fc93acd0457dca71268f7df9 OP_EQUALVERIFY OP_CHECKSIG
address
12NHfpfgb3ii8M2dzbFA2EVhjPLmLsbDKn
transaction
58922bbf6a4884ed6026ff97778dd37b8942fd282e2c8227f382f50c28e37908
spent
true